JScore在Web安全领域的应用?

在当今这个信息爆炸的时代,网络安全已经成为人们生活中不可或缺的一部分。随着互联网技术的飞速发展,网络安全问题日益突出,尤其是Web安全领域。为了应对这一挑战,越来越多的企业和组织开始关注并应用各种安全工具和技术。其中,JScore作为一种新兴的Web安全解决方案,受到了广泛关注。本文将深入探讨JScore在Web安全领域的应用。

一、JScore简介

JScore是一款基于JavaScript的Web安全检测工具,旨在帮助开发者及时发现并修复Web应用中的安全漏洞。与传统的安全检测工具相比,JScore具有以下特点:

  1. 高效性:JScore采用高效的算法,能够在短时间内完成对Web应用的全面检测,提高开发效率。
  2. 准确性:JScore拥有丰富的漏洞库,能够准确识别各种安全漏洞,降低误报率。
  3. 灵活性:JScore支持多种检测模式,可满足不同场景下的安全需求。

二、JScore在Web安全领域的应用

  1. 漏洞检测

JScore能够对Web应用进行全面的漏洞检测,包括但不限于以下类型:

  • SQL注入:通过检测Web应用中的SQL语句,发现潜在的SQL注入漏洞。
  • XSS攻击:检测Web应用中的XSS漏洞,防止恶意脚本在用户浏览器中执行。
  • CSRF攻击:检测Web应用中的CSRF漏洞,防止恶意网站利用用户身份进行非法操作。
  • 文件上传漏洞:检测Web应用中的文件上传漏洞,防止恶意文件上传导致的安全问题。

  1. 代码审计

JScore支持对Web应用代码进行审计,帮助开发者发现潜在的安全风险。通过分析代码逻辑和结构,JScore能够发现以下问题:

  • 不安全的代码片段:如直接使用用户输入作为数据库查询条件、未对用户输入进行过滤等。
  • 权限控制问题:如未对敏感操作进行权限控制、存在越权访问漏洞等。
  • 敏感信息泄露:如日志记录中包含敏感信息、未对敏感信息进行加密等。

  1. 自动化修复

JScore提供自动化修复功能,帮助开发者快速修复Web应用中的安全漏洞。例如,当检测到SQL注入漏洞时,JScore可以自动修改相关代码,防止恶意SQL注入攻击。

三、案例分析

以下是一个JScore在Web安全领域应用的案例:

某企业开发了一款在线购物平台,为了确保平台的安全性,他们采用了JScore进行安全检测。在检测过程中,JScore发现平台存在以下漏洞:

  • XSS攻击:平台某处存在XSS漏洞,攻击者可以通过构造恶意脚本,窃取用户登录凭证。
  • 文件上传漏洞:平台存在文件上传漏洞,攻击者可以上传恶意文件,导致平台被黑。

针对上述漏洞,JScore提供了相应的修复方案,企业按照方案进行修复,成功消除了安全隐患。

四、总结

JScore作为一种新兴的Web安全解决方案,在漏洞检测、代码审计和自动化修复等方面具有显著优势。在Web安全领域,JScore的应用前景广阔,有望为企业和组织提供更加安全可靠的Web应用。

猜你喜欢:网络流量分发